Bridget's character was honestly pretty progressive and ahead of the time before Strive. The whole point of the character was to prove to themselves and their village that just because they were raised as a girl in secret didn't have to mean they had to be a girl for the rest of their life so Bridget's whole arc in the first game was to prove that the curse about having two boys in the family was phoney and that they could still be a guy without changing anything about their personality.

Later on we even get a really cool arc with Potemkin where Bridget learns that "being a real man" doesn't mean literally looking and acting like Potemkin but that the answer depends on the individual and you can be a man in your own way without restoring to stereotypes about masculinity and manliness.

Like again it was really progressive stuff honestly but Strive throws a whole monkey wrench into it that kind of makes me uncomfortable as it carries implications that throw just about everything I mentioned earlier out the window while also reinforcing negative stereotypes and being just ultimately more regressive than pre-strive and even metaphorically the character is less indicative of the trans experience post Strive than she was before even though she is literally trans now

Because the story is in no way a strong enough aspect of Resident Evil as a franchise to dictate the play order of the games for newer players. The most common recommended order is one based on gameplay and ease of accessibility to most players. There's a reason you see people recommend 0 and CV last even though they're both chronologically before 4
